Most hotels near the airport offer shuttle services to the airport as well.<\/p>\n<p><b>Locations and Drive Times<\/b><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Depending on the vibe you are looking to stay in, D.C. offers various neighborhoods catering to various lifestyles. The Anacostia neighborhood is historic and on the water, Capitol Hill is stately and walkable, Columbia Heights is up-and-coming and artsy, and Georgetown is historic and upscale. If none of these appeal to you, there\u2019s also Eckington, Foggy Bottom, Glover Park, Dupont Circle, Cathedral Heights, and many others. Most of the neighborhoods are easy to access by Metro (except Georgetown) or within 20-30 minutes driving from downtown. Trips from Downtown to the airport normally take 20-30 minutes via the George Washington Memorial Parkway. Expect to add around 20 additional minutes when coming from the farther neighborhoods and don\u2019t forget to account for traffic.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Transportation<\/b><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">D.C. is unfortunately known for its traffic, especially during rush hour. During busy commute hours, it\u2019s entirely possible you could be stuck in bumper to bumper traffic. Uber or a cab can relieve the problem of parking, but still leaves the possibility of getting stuck in traffic. If you have a car be prepared for traffic and give yourself extra time to get where you need. Luckily, if you don\u2019t have to deal with a car, the Metro system is one of the best in the country! Easy to navigate, extensive stations, and affordable, the metro is probably your best bet for navigating the city quickly. It can also get pretty packed during rush hour though, so leave yourself some extra time in case you can\u2019t get in a car or the train gets delayed. If you happen to be heading to one of the few areas the Metro doesn\u2019t stop at, you could try the D.C. Circulator Bus which has 5 lines that hit most of the spots the Metro misses. If you plan on just staying near the major attractions, the Hop On Hop Off Tour buses might be all you need. The lesson of this city is, leave yourself time and you\u2019ll be ok!<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Weather<\/b><\/p>\n<p>The best times to visit Washington D.C. are from September-November and March-May. The Fall and Spring months don\u2019t have the threat of snow or cold winds like Winter, or the heat and humidity of Summer. Fall is beautiful in D.C. and the changing leaves provide a gorgeous background for the historic buildings. Temperatures for Fall and Spring range around 50-75 degrees, while Summer averages around 82. Winter months can be cold and snow isn\u2019t uncommon. We\u2019d recommend you bring a rain jacket though as D.C. gets more annual rainfall than Seattle! And as different as each city is from another, so are those guidelines. Every producer should have a basic understanding of each city\u2019s standards. Shoots in DC are based on a ten hour day and the crew is on the clock at the specified crew call. Overtime at a rate of time and a half begins after ten hours. If your shoot takes the crew to a distant location, travel time can be expected. A distant location is any location outside a circle with a 30-mile radius drawn around the city. But all of these are just guidelines; certainly, verify with your crew their specific policies.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Chamber of Commerce\/ Visitors Bureau<\/b><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">If you have any other questions about D.C., you could also contact the Chamber of Commerce or the official visitors&#8217; company Destination D.C.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Chamber of Commerce<\/span> <span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u00a0 \u00a0 \u00a0 \u00a0 \u00a0 \u00a0 \u00a0 \u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">1133 21st St NW Suite M200<\/span> <span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u00a0\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Washington, DC 20036<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">(202) 347-7201<\/span> <span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> \u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0<\/span> <span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u00a0 \u00a0 \u00a0\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">www.dcchamber.org<\/span><\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"Section1\">\n<div class=\"Section1\">\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Destination D.C.<\/span><\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"Section1\">\n<div class=\"Section1\">\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">901 7th St NW #400<\/span><\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"Section1\">\n<div class=\"Section1\">\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Washington, DC 20001<\/span><\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"Section1\">\n<div class=\"Section1\">\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">(202) 789-7000<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-family: inherit; font-size: inherit;\">www.washington.org<\/span><\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"Section1\">\n<p><b>Booking the Right Crew<\/b><\/p>\n<p>But even with the perfect location, the best-laid plans, and great weather, so much depends on the right crew.
